Wagon Wheel is a CDP located in Apache County, Arizona. Wagon Wheel has a 2025 population of 1,344. Wagon Wheel is currently declining at a rate of -1.54% annually but its population has increased by 20.43% since the most recent census, which recorded a population of 1,116 in 2020.

The average household income in Wagon Wheel is $70,131 with a poverty rate of 8.46%.The median age in Wagon Wheel is 56 years: 58.8 years for males, and 53.2 years for females.

Demographics

The racial composition of Wagon Wheel includes 83.47% White, 5.43% Native American, 4.58% Asian, and smaller percentages for other race and multiracial populations.

Economics and Income Statistics

Wagon Wheel's average per capita income is $29,554. Household income levels show a median of $55,506. The poverty rate stands at 8.46%.

Families: A family includes the owner or renter of the home along with everyone related to them - whether through birth, marriage, or adoption. This includes relatives like spouses, children, parents, siblings, grandparents, and any other family members.
Households: A household includes all the people who occupy a housing unit (such as a house or apartment) as their usual place of residence.
Non Families: A nonfamily household is either someone living alone or when the owner/renter lives with people they aren't related to, like roommates.
